Ticket #2093 — Sandbox vault locked (Perksledger)

Hi plugin devs — a bunch of you reported that the Perksledger sandbox, where the loyalty-points ledger lives, refuses writes since yesterday. Root cause: the sandbox vault auto-sealed after a botched key rotation on our end, so plugins can't fetch their scoped tokens. Balances are intact, nothing's lost. We've re-enabled self-service unseal for sandbox tenants only, so you don't have to wait on us. To unseal your sandbox vault, enter the recovery passphrase below.

strongbox words: druiel-frador-brieth-druys-fenys-zorwyn-zorael

Handover Note — Director Transition

From: A. Thorsen. To: M. Calvey.

The board approved hedging 70% of projected Ferrovian crown exposure through forward contracts for the next four quarters, executed via Lanmere Capital. Rationale: volatility following the Ferrovia rate announcements threatened margin on the Oakline export contracts. Remaining exposure is deliberately unhedged to preserve upside. Review triggers and counterparty limits are in the shared treasury file. The restricted planning note follows immediately below.

board note of kadug-tawig: Only 5 of the 100 pilot accounts renewed Oliath, so a churn review is set for April 15.

Ticket #—: Missed pick-up — medical coolers, field clinic run

Driver from Quillbrook Transit no-showed at 07:00. Two validated coolers for the Ashdown Hollow field clinic still in the chilled room, packs swapped at 06:45 so we're inside the validation window until 14:00. Rebooked for 10:30 today. Shift lead: re-check logger temps at 10:00, reseal if anything was opened, and note times on the run sheet. Hand-over instruction for the courier is below.

drop instructions, hahip-badug: the quenox ralath courier leaves the kaseth fraiel rusiel tameth belys istdor ralion giliel ledger at gate 7830 under passcode 165413

The ParityLens Compare endpoint accepts a property identifier and a date range, then returns rate discrepancies observed across connected distribution channels. Plugin authors should note that results are cached for fifteen minutes; repeated calls within that window return identical payloads. All requests must be authenticated against the internal Rateproof gateway, and unauthenticated calls are rejected with a 401 before any comparison runs. For sandbox testing, authenticate using the key below.

API key for kafog-kagag: vxb23-QZ98Z4fWhI166dMLZIZAJcF